When Windows displays "Could not install," it means the installer failed to register or configure this port monitor—often due to permission restrictions, existing driver conflicts, or security software interference. Follow this structured guide to resolve the error

Secondly, the itself can be the culprit. The Print Spooler manages all print jobs and driver interactions. If this service has stalled, or if it has a pending task stuck in the queue that involves the target printer, it will lock the necessary port files. The installer cannot modify the port monitor while the spooler has a grip on it.

Finally, can cause this issue. Antivirus programs or firewalls often monitor system changes to prevent malware. They may falsely flag the Canon driver's attempt to install a new Port Monitor DLL as suspicious activity and block the "exclusive" write access required to complete the installation.
